This week on the Montana Outdoor Podcast, your host Downrigger Dale talks to the tournament director, Jason Eggebrecht, and volunteer, Tom Kobza, about the amazing changes that have been made to this year’s upcoming 39th annual Montana Governor’s Cup Walleye Tournament. What are those? Well, for starters how about 1st Place this year will be guaranteed $20,000 (based on minimum field of 175)! Oh, and get this one! Each day, four random total weights will be drawn, and the teams holding those weights win cash, EXCLUDING THE TOP 10%. With a full field of 200 teams paying the $200 random-weight entry, that works out to $5,000 per draw per day for four lucky teams! That’s $20,000 on July 10th and another $20,000 on July 11th up for grabs purely on luck of the draw.
